Title: | Photonic crystalline IR fibers for the spectral range of 2-40 μm |

Abstract: | Monocrystals of Ag<inf>1-x</inf>Tl<inf>x</inf>Br<inf>1-x</inf>I<inf>x</inf> and Ag<inf>1-x</inf>Tl<inf>x</inf>ClyIzBr<inf>1-y-z</inf> for the spectral range from 2.0 to 40.0 μm with improved photostability were developed and grown. The grown crystals were used for fabrication of single-mode IR fibers. Experimental studies of optical properties of these fibers have confirmed their single-mode operation at CO<inf>2</inf> laser wavelength and demonstrated wider mode field for microstructured fiber compared to fibers with conventional double-layered structure. © 2012 Optical Society of America. |
